Capybara Purchase Price: How Much Does a Capybara Cost?

Most likely, the most expensive part of buying a capybara is the first cost. Capybaras aren’t cheap, and the price can change based on things like the animal’s age, gender, and where it’s bought. In the United States, a capybara can cost anywhere from $800 to $5,000. Remember that some breeders may charge more for capybaras with unusual colours or markings. It’s also important to buy a capybara from a trustworthy breeder to make sure the animal is healthy and well-adjusted.

Housing and Enclosure Costs for a Capybara

Capybaras need a big outdoor space with plenty of room to move around and water. The price of building or buying a good enclosure can vary a lot, depending on things like the size of the enclosure, the materials used, and any extras like heating or shade structures. A good home for a capybara can cost anywhere from $2,000 to $10,000 or even more.

Feeding and Diet Costs for a Capybara

Capybaras are herbivores that need to eat hay, fresh vegetables, and fruits. They must also have access to clean water all the time. How much it costs to feed a capybara depends on how big it is and how much it eats, but you should set aside $50 to $100 per month for food and supplements.

Veterinary Costs for a Capybara

Capybaras need to see a vet regularly to make sure they stay healthy. Vaccinations, preventing parasites, and taking care of teeth may be part of these check-ups. The cost of veterinary care for a capybara can be very different depending on how healthy the animal is and what treatments or procedures it needs. It’s important to find a veterinarian who has worked with capybaras before, since not all vets know what they need. In general, it can cost anywhere from $500 to $2,000 or more per year to take care of a capybara.

Legal and Permitting Costs for Owning a Capybara in the USA

It’s important to know that you can’t have a capybara as a pet in all parts of the United States. In some places, you may need a permit or licence. Getting a permit or licence costs different amounts depending on where you live, and you may have to pay fees and do other things to keep the permit. It is important to find out the rules and laws about owning capybaras in your area and set aside money for any legal or permit fees.

How Much Does It Cost to Adopt a Capybara

Adopting a capybara is cheaper than buying one from a breeder, but it’s important to know that capybaras are rarely available for adoption. Capybaras are not often found in animal shelters or rescue organisations, so it can be hard to find one to adopt.

If you do find a capybara for adoption, the price will depend a lot on the specifics of the case. If the organisation is having trouble finding a good home for the animal, the fee to adopt it may be waived or greatly reduced. In some cases, the adoption fee may be the same as what it would cost to buy a capybara from a breeder. This is especially true if the animal has already had a lot of vet care or needs special care.

It is important to do a lot of research on any group or person offering a capybara for adoption to make sure they are trustworthy and know how to care for these unusual animals. Before you adopt a capybara, make sure you can give it the care and housing it needs. They have special needs and can be hard to take care of.

How Much Does a Capybara Cost in Texas

The price of a capybara can vary a lot depending on where it is, who is selling or breeding it, how old it is, and how healthy it is. It’s also important to know that owning a capybara may be against the law in some states or require special licences or permits.

In Texas, where capybaras can be kept as pets, they can cost anywhere from $1,500 to $4,000 or more, depending on the breeder or seller, the animal’s age and health, and other factors.

Other states that let people own capybaras, like Florida, may charge the same prices as Texas. But because capybaras aren’t kept as pets as often in some states, the price may be higher because there aren’t as many of them to choose from.

Before you buy a capybara, you should do a lot of research on the breeder or seller to make sure they are trustworthy and know how to care for these unique animals. How Much Does a Baby Capybara Cost

The price of a capybara can vary a lot depending on many things, such as how old the animal is, who breeds or sells it, and where it is.

Most of the time, baby capybaras cost more than adults because they are in high demand and need special care. Depending on the breeder or seller and the animal’s age and health, a baby capybara can cost anywhere from $1,500 to $4,000 or more.

Adult capybaras cost less than babies because they are not as popular and don’t need as much special care. Depending on the breeder or seller and the animal’s age and health, an adult capybara can cost anywhere from $500 to $2,500 or more.
